Award for research using neurophotonic and optical technologies to investigate capillary dysfunction's role in stroke recovery, funded by NINDS and led by Boston University.

Description

The project aims to use optical technologies and a preclinical stroke model to study neurovascular recovery and its prognostic value in stroke recovery. Neuroimaging methods are used to manage treatment of stroke patients in acute and chronic phases.
